[gentoo-commits] repo/gentoo:master commit in: kde-apps/dolphin-plugins-bazaar/
commit: f8028001b5e6a277022e39ca232bf8f36b9cf26c Author: Mikle Kolyada gentoo org> AuthorDate: Mon Apr 27 09:03:31 2020 + Commit: Mikle Kolyada gentoo org> CommitDate: Mon Apr 27 09:04:10 2020 + URL:https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=f8028001 kde-apps/dolphin-plugins-bazaar: remove last-rited pkg Signed-off-by: Mikle Kolyada gentoo.org> kde-apps/dolphin-plugins-bazaar/Manifest | 1 - .../dolphin-plugins-bazaar-19.12.3.ebuild | 61 -- kde-apps/dolphin-plugins-bazaar/metadata.xml | 8 --- 3 files changed, 70 deletions(-) diff --git a/kde-apps/dolphin-plugins-bazaar/Manifest b/kde-apps/dolphin-plugins-bazaar/Manifest deleted file mode 100644 index 214e1c28b66..000 --- a/kde-apps/dolphin-plugins-bazaar/Manifest +++ /dev/null @@ -1 +0,0 @@ -DIST dolphin-plugins-19.12.3.tar.xz 195464 BLAKE2B b60be81fcb9932f9f645bc614ab74c2e862ef70df6958242dc67de2b9cb570cc8961c2ac593ad99db636f19bec1793316dab21b9cee9a59cf2764b67234c312a SHA512 f6d1ce129095d0ae608b2da4d91f55b93bb8fe94795c09217cc87607bb50cd8dcc5a7dac21b8655f9993da56ef90fa705520c7ac928295edb5254050af9c4a1e diff --git a/kde-apps/dolphin-plugins-bazaar/dolphin-plugins-bazaar-19.12.3.ebuild b/kde-apps/dolphin-plugins-bazaar/dolphin-plugins-bazaar-19.12.3.ebuild deleted file mode 100644 index 96b189bc158..000 --- a/kde-apps/dolphin-plugins-bazaar/dolphin-plugins-bazaar-19.12.3.ebuild +++ /dev/null @@ -1,61 +0,0 @@ -# Copyright 1999-2020 Gentoo Authors -# Distributed under the terms of the GNU General Public License v2 - -EAPI=7 - -ECM_HANDBOOK="false" -KDE_ORG_NAME="dolphin-plugins" -MY_PLUGIN_NAME="bazaar" -PVCUT=$(ver_cut 1-3) -KFMIN=5.63.0 -QTMIN=5.12.3 -inherit ecm kde.org - -DESCRIPTION="Dolphin plugin for Bazaar integration" -HOMEPAGE="https://kde.org/applications/system/org.kde.dolphin_plugins; - -LICENSE="GPL-2" # TODO: CHECK -SLOT="5" -KEYWORDS="amd64 arm64 x86" -IUSE="" - -DEPEND=" - >=kde-frameworks/kcoreaddons-${KFMIN}:5 - >=kde-frameworks/ki18n-${KFMIN}:5 - >=kde-frameworks/kio-${KFMIN}:5 - >=kde-frameworks/ktextwidgets-${KFMIN}:5 - >=kde-apps/dolphin-${PVCUT}:5 - >=dev-qt/qtgui-${QTMIN}:5 - >=dev-qt/qtwidgets-${QTMIN}:5 -" -RDEPEND="${DEPEND} - !kde-apps/dolphin-plugins:5 - dev-vcs/bzr -" - -src_prepare() { - ecm_src_prepare - # kxmlgui, qtnetwork only required by dropbox - ecm_punt_bogus_dep Qt5 Network - ecm_punt_bogus_dep KF5 XmlGui - # delete non-${PN} translations - if [[ ${KDE_BUILD_TYPE} = release ]]; then - find po -type f -name "*po" -and -not -name "*${MY_PLUGIN_NAME}plugin" -delete || die - fi -} - -src_configure() { - local mycmakeargs=( - -DBUILD_${MY_PLUGIN_NAME}=ON - -DBUILD_dropbox=OFF - -DBUILD_git=OFF - -DBUILD_hg=OFF - -DBUILD_svn=OFF - ) - ecm_src_configure -} - -src_install() { - ecm_src_install - rm "${D}"/usr/share/metainfo/org.kde.dolphin-plugins.metainfo.xml || die -} diff --git a/kde-apps/dolphin-plugins-bazaar/metadata.xml b/kde-apps/dolphin-plugins-bazaar/metadata.xml deleted file mode 100644 index 2fdbf33d963..000 --- a/kde-apps/dolphin-plugins-bazaar/metadata.xml +++ /dev/null @@ -1,8 +0,0 @@ - -http://www.gentoo.org/dtd/metadata.dtd;> - - - k...@gentoo.org - Gentoo KDE Project - -
[gentoo-commits] repo/gentoo:master commit in: kde-apps/dolphin-plugins-bazaar/, kde-apps/dolphin-plugins-git/, ...
commit: 857bdf46b9764c2751eb28b8f5ab213113300558 Author: Andreas Sturmlechner gentoo org> AuthorDate: Thu Dec 12 23:46:43 2019 + Commit: Andreas Sturmlechner gentoo org> CommitDate: Thu Dec 12 23:48:08 2019 + URL:https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=857bdf46 kde-apps/dolphin-plugins-*: Fix file collision between split packages Closes: https://bugs.gentoo.org/702626 Package-Manager: Portage-2.3.81, Repoman-2.3.20 Signed-off-by: Andreas Sturmlechner gentoo.org> ...azaar-19.12.0.ebuild => dolphin-plugins-bazaar-19.12.0-r1.ebuild} | 5 + ...pbox-19.12.0.ebuild => dolphin-plugins-dropbox-19.12.0-r1.ebuild} | 5 + ...gins-git-19.12.0.ebuild => dolphin-plugins-git-19.12.0-r1.ebuild} | 5 + ...al-19.12.0.ebuild => dolphin-plugins-mercurial-19.12.0-r1.ebuild} | 5 + ...n-19.12.0.ebuild => dolphin-plugins-subversion-19.12.0-r1.ebuild} | 5 + 5 files changed, 25 insertions(+) diff --git a/kde-apps/dolphin-plugins-bazaar/dolphin-plugins-bazaar-19.12.0.ebuild b/kde-apps/dolphin-plugins-bazaar/dolphin-plugins-bazaar-19.12.0-r1.ebuild similarity index 91% rename from kde-apps/dolphin-plugins-bazaar/dolphin-plugins-bazaar-19.12.0.ebuild rename to kde-apps/dolphin-plugins-bazaar/dolphin-plugins-bazaar-19.12.0-r1.ebuild index 828944d24e2..594aafcd89c 100644 --- a/kde-apps/dolphin-plugins-bazaar/dolphin-plugins-bazaar-19.12.0.ebuild +++ b/kde-apps/dolphin-plugins-bazaar/dolphin-plugins-bazaar-19.12.0-r1.ebuild @@ -54,3 +54,8 @@ src_configure() { ) ecm_src_configure } + +src_install() { + ecm_src_install + rm "${D}"/usr/share/metainfo/org.kde.dolphin-plugins.metainfo.xml || die +} diff --git a/kde-apps/dolphin-plugins-dropbox/dolphin-plugins-dropbox-19.12.0.ebuild b/kde-apps/dolphin-plugins-dropbox/dolphin-plugins-dropbox-19.12.0-r1.ebuild similarity index 91% rename from kde-apps/dolphin-plugins-dropbox/dolphin-plugins-dropbox-19.12.0.ebuild rename to kde-apps/dolphin-plugins-dropbox/dolphin-plugins-dropbox-19.12.0-r1.ebuild index 1f450f8a3d8..419a6c9fb35 100644 --- a/kde-apps/dolphin-plugins-dropbox/dolphin-plugins-dropbox-19.12.0.ebuild +++ b/kde-apps/dolphin-plugins-dropbox/dolphin-plugins-dropbox-19.12.0-r1.ebuild @@ -53,3 +53,8 @@ src_configure() { ) ecm_src_configure } + +src_install() { + ecm_src_install + rm "${D}"/usr/share/metainfo/org.kde.dolphin-plugins.metainfo.xml || die +} diff --git a/kde-apps/dolphin-plugins-git/dolphin-plugins-git-19.12.0.ebuild b/kde-apps/dolphin-plugins-git/dolphin-plugins-git-19.12.0-r1.ebuild similarity index 92% rename from kde-apps/dolphin-plugins-git/dolphin-plugins-git-19.12.0.ebuild rename to kde-apps/dolphin-plugins-git/dolphin-plugins-git-19.12.0-r1.ebuild index e8ad6928e17..faf12875607 100644 --- a/kde-apps/dolphin-plugins-git/dolphin-plugins-git-19.12.0.ebuild +++ b/kde-apps/dolphin-plugins-git/dolphin-plugins-git-19.12.0-r1.ebuild @@ -56,3 +56,8 @@ src_configure() { ) ecm_src_configure } + +src_install() { + ecm_src_install + rm "${D}"/usr/share/metainfo/org.kde.dolphin-plugins.metainfo.xml || die +} diff --git a/kde-apps/dolphin-plugins-mercurial/dolphin-plugins-mercurial-19.12.0.ebuild b/kde-apps/dolphin-plugins-mercurial/dolphin-plugins-mercurial-19.12.0-r1.ebuild similarity index 93% rename from kde-apps/dolphin-plugins-mercurial/dolphin-plugins-mercurial-19.12.0.ebuild rename to kde-apps/dolphin-plugins-mercurial/dolphin-plugins-mercurial-19.12.0-r1.ebuild index d414c2203a2..377f98447cf 100644 --- a/kde-apps/dolphin-plugins-mercurial/dolphin-plugins-mercurial-19.12.0.ebuild +++ b/kde-apps/dolphin-plugins-mercurial/dolphin-plugins-mercurial-19.12.0-r1.ebuild @@ -59,3 +59,8 @@ src_configure() { ) ecm_src_configure } + +src_install() { + ecm_src_install + rm "${D}"/usr/share/metainfo/org.kde.dolphin-plugins.metainfo.xml || die +} diff --git a/kde-apps/dolphin-plugins-subversion/dolphin-plugins-subversion-19.12.0.ebuild b/kde-apps/dolphin-plugins-subversion/dolphin-plugins-subversion-19.12.0-r1.ebuild similarity index 92% rename from kde-apps/dolphin-plugins-subversion/dolphin-plugins-subversion-19.12.0.ebuild rename to kde-apps/dolphin-plugins-subversion/dolphin-plugins-subversion-19.12.0-r1.ebuild index c6ceea2d42b..45e0ff88cec 100644 --- a/kde-apps/dolphin-plugins-subversion/dolphin-plugins-subversion-19.12.0.ebuild +++ b/kde-apps/dolphin-plugins-subversion/dolphin-plugins-subversion-19.12.0-r1.ebuild @@ -55,3 +55,8 @@ src_configure() { ) ecm_src_configure } + +src_install() { + ecm_src_install + rm "${D}"/usr/share/metainfo/org.kde.dolphin-plugins.metainfo.xml || die +}
[gentoo-commits] repo/gentoo:master commit in: kde-apps/dolphin-plugins-bazaar/
commit: 8d88f9d226412b7d6c02efc870091d3e23a05c7e Author: Andreas Sturmlechner gentoo org> AuthorDate: Thu Dec 13 22:05:15 2018 + Commit: Andreas Sturmlechner gentoo org> CommitDate: Thu Dec 13 22:25:46 2018 + URL:https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=8d88f9d2 kde-apps/dolphin-plugins-bazaar: New package Split from kde-apps/dolphin-plugins. Package-Manager: Portage-2.3.52, Repoman-2.3.12 Signed-off-by: Andreas Sturmlechner gentoo.org> kde-apps/dolphin-plugins-bazaar/Manifest | 1 + .../dolphin-plugins-bazaar-18.12.0.ebuild | 49 ++ kde-apps/dolphin-plugins-bazaar/metadata.xml | 8 3 files changed, 58 insertions(+) diff --git a/kde-apps/dolphin-plugins-bazaar/Manifest b/kde-apps/dolphin-plugins-bazaar/Manifest new file mode 100644 index 000..81c358f7a48 --- /dev/null +++ b/kde-apps/dolphin-plugins-bazaar/Manifest @@ -0,0 +1 @@ +DIST dolphin-plugins-18.12.0.tar.xz 191844 BLAKE2B cf4c59909f961d2c295e6a15e963c409302f9ae52c001c284015977c88ed4d6fa71b47d0402bc7049834c702d94169a543e7552f6517882578dc9a0d490bfc6e SHA512 237fb4204267894903708ced1fed771871591606c12d3a25fb1452526fc71146f53f1e26c97954897eab97f08bfacc277dd189082c53aa867829a61e3b098348 diff --git a/kde-apps/dolphin-plugins-bazaar/dolphin-plugins-bazaar-18.12.0.ebuild b/kde-apps/dolphin-plugins-bazaar/dolphin-plugins-bazaar-18.12.0.ebuild new file mode 100644 index 000..fa8c485a6ce --- /dev/null +++ b/kde-apps/dolphin-plugins-bazaar/dolphin-plugins-bazaar-18.12.0.ebuild @@ -0,0 +1,49 @@ +# Copyright 1999-2018 Gentoo Authors +# Distributed under the terms of the GNU General Public License v2 + +EAPI=6 + +KMNAME="dolphin-plugins" +KDE_HANDBOOK="false" +MY_PLUGIN_NAME="bazaar" +inherit kde5 + +DESCRIPTION="Dolphin plugin for Bazaar integration" +KEYWORDS="~amd64 ~x86" +IUSE="" + +DEPEND=" + $(add_frameworks_dep kcoreaddons) + $(add_frameworks_dep ki18n) + $(add_frameworks_dep kio) + $(add_frameworks_dep ktextwidgets) + $(add_kdeapps_dep dolphin) + $(add_qt_dep qtgui) + $(add_qt_dep qtwidgets) +" +RDEPEND="${DEPEND} + !kde-apps/dolphin-plugins:5 + dev-vcs/bzr +" + +src_prepare() { + kde5_src_prepare + # kxmlgui, qtnetwork only required by dropbox + punt_bogus_dep Qt5 Network + punt_bogus_dep KF5 XmlGui + # delete non-${PN} translations + if [[ ${KDE_BUILD_TYPE} = release ]]; then + find po -type f -name "*po" -and -not -name "*${MY_PLUGIN_NAME}plugin" -delete || die + fi +} + +src_configure() { + local mycmakeargs=( + -DBUILD_${MY_PLUGIN_NAME}=ON + -DBUILD_dropbox=OFF + -DBUILD_git=OFF + -DBUILD_hg=OFF + -DBUILD_svn=OFF + ) + kde5_src_configure +} diff --git a/kde-apps/dolphin-plugins-bazaar/metadata.xml b/kde-apps/dolphin-plugins-bazaar/metadata.xml new file mode 100644 index 000..2fdbf33d963 --- /dev/null +++ b/kde-apps/dolphin-plugins-bazaar/metadata.xml @@ -0,0 +1,8 @@ + +http://www.gentoo.org/dtd/metadata.dtd;> + + + k...@gentoo.org + Gentoo KDE Project + +